This function is only available in the U.S.A. and Canada.
Voice guides for the menu options are available to aid the visually impaired. Enabling this option
provides voice guides for focus movement, channel change, volume change, and various other TV
functions.

The Voice Guide will give information for the following functions on the TV.
"
Voice Guide is not available for some sub-function or function menus. When you access one of those sub-
function or function menus, the TV will tell you that Voice Guide is not available.
Changing Channels
Changing TV Volume
Program Info Window (INFO)
Channel List
Source
Guide
On TV
Voice Control
TV Menus
